Summary:
Another fine product that uses the ever reliable Philips Pro drive. The old Krell transports (also excellent) used earlier versions of the same drive I believe.

Operation is first rate and the remote is flexible and works well. There are plenty of connection options. The access door is noisy and makes changing media a bit slow.

The build quality is excellent and the product has been reliable.

I would not recommend upgrading to the 31.5 model until an SACD/DVD version is available.

Strengths:
Solid build quality, good error tracking, upgradability, nice remote.

Weaknesses:
Noisy access door. Not Cheap$$$

Similar Products Used:
Krell MD-2
